The University Registration and Induction Programme for New Students will be held from mid-August to September 2026, depending on the curriculum of study. The Programme comprises three parts, namely (1) Faculty Induction Talk and Programme Induction Talk, (2) Talk on Common Core Courses, and (3) CEDARS Non-Academic Induction Talk.
FACULTY INDUCTION TALK AND PROGRAMME INDUCTION TALK
Faculty Induction Talk
The Faculty Induction Talk will give you an overview of your study at HKU and university life including introduction to the School, programme structure, important academic matters such as academic integrity, academic advising and experiential learning opportunities.

Career Orientation for Undergraduates
The Career Orientation is a tailored initiative offered by the Faculty's Undergraduate Career Development and Training (CDT) Team. During the session, students will be given an overview of the resources and support offered by the UG CDT Team. In particular, a tailored session led by experienced career coach will be included, which allow you to gain useful insights and tools for kick starting your career exploration journey.
